Cowboys And Aliens sounds like such a ridiculous, silly, gimmick movie. Adapted from a 2006 graphic novel created by Scott Rosenberg and drawn by Fred Van Lente (who has done some outstanding work in the Marvel Zombies series) and Andrew Foley, it’s the kind of goofy-assed premise (aliens land in the Wild West) that seems better suited to a production by The Asylum than a major motion picture.

But when you look at the talent involved, you gotta think, “hmm…” Directed by Jon Favreau, and starring Daniel Craig, Harrison Ford, Sam Rockwell, and Paul Dano? Throw in OIivia Wilde for eye candy, and you’ve got yourself a monster of a picture right there. Assuming that Ford can wake the fuck up and act himself into a performance that you give a shit about (as Dustin once brilliantly said, “Ford has only two speeds: 1) Asleep, and 2) GET OFF MY PLANE), it’s got some serious potential.

Now we’ve got the first poster for the film, and it looks… well, you can clearly see where at least some of its influence is going come from.:
